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
280548917 0040 80913304768 62336202270
24095 51
24095 51
8233857 8992173 803 0294695
All about undefined
Interested in learning more?
24095 51
8233857 8992173 803 0294695
See more
20007080 5718
142455 732 701
See more
38465 10286
8548230787 351373955 667913820 998290646
See more